The world's largest tonnage free-forging hydraulic press will be delivered
With its strong scientific research capabilities and advanced manufacturing technology, the China Heavy Machinery Research Institute has established itself as a leading force in the field of heavy machinery. Leveraging the technological platform of the State Key Laboratory of Metal Extrusion/Forging, the institute has partnered with industry leaders such as Shanghai Heavy Machinery Co., Ltd., Shanghai Jiaotong University, and Chongqing University. Through collaborative R&D efforts and the integration of domestic scientific resources, the team successfully developed and manufactured the 165MN free forging equipment, which is fully equipped with independent intellectual property rights and cutting-edge international technology. This groundbreaking machine was officially put into use by Shanghai Heavy Machinery Co., Ltd. in May 2008.

One of the most notable features of the 165MN hydraulic press is its adoption of a direct-drive hydraulic system, a technology that challenges traditional designs and showcases China's growing capacity for independent innovation. The press features a three-beam, four-column structure with a full prestressed frame, ensuring stability and precision. The movable beam is guided by four planes, while the working table measures up to 5,000 mm wide. With an internal opening of 7,500 mm and a closed height of 8,000 mm, the machine is capable of handling extremely large components.
The hydraulic system is driven directly by oil pumps, utilizing advanced valve control technology with a maximum pressure of 35MPa. The press offers a stroke control accuracy of ±1.5mm, and its total height reaches 24,675 mm, standing 18,000 mm above ground level. It can handle parts weighing up to 360 tons. Additional Auxiliary Equipment, such as a 2,500kN/6,300kN rail-mounted hydraulic operating machine, ejector, and rotary lifter, significantly enhances the machine’s automation level.
The electronic control system uses a programmable controller as the main unit, paired with an industrial computer for human-machine interaction. A local control network enables automatic control, real-time diagnostics, and synchronized operation with the auxiliary machines.
Drawing on both domestic and international experiences, the project incorporated the most advanced technologies and components available. Special attention was given to material selection, smelting, casting, processing, heat treatment, lifting, transportation, installation, and commissioning. This comprehensive approach helped overcome several critical technical challenges, positioning China at the forefront of heavy-duty free-forging hydraulic press technology.
During the development process, ten national invention patents and utility model patents were obtained, highlighting the innovative nature of the project. The 165MN large-scale free-forging hydraulic press is expected to be installed and commissioned this year, entering the trial production phase. Once operational, it will enable China to produce single forgings of up to 600 tons, further solidifying its position as a global leader in heavy forging technology.
